John Mayall Feat Mick Taylor - San Francisco 1968

Few figures loom larger in the story of British blues than John Mayall.
A tireless pioneer, mentor, and true believer in the power of the blues, Mayall didn't just play the music -- he built a movement.
Homespun brings you Live at the Fillmore West, San Francisco 1968 capturing Mayall and his Bluesbreakers at a defining moment, broadcasting their sound across the airwaves from one of the most iconic rooms of the era.
Recorded live in San Francisco and broadast on KSAN-FM during the height of the blues-rock explosion, this live radio broadcast places listeners inside the Fillmore West on a night when tradition met transformation.
At the heart of it all is Mayall himself: soulful, authoritative, and deeply rooted in the blues.
His vocals carry the weight of history, while his harmonica and keyboards weave a masterclass in feel, restraint, and fire.
